Fig. 2: Conceptual realization method of time-varying medium with resonance frequency modulated.
From: Expanding momentum bandgaps in photonic time crystals through resonances

a, Illustration of the temporal modulation of the intrinsic resonance frequency of a bulk material. The modulation can be described by a time-varying effective spring constant κ(t). b, Illustration of the temporal modulation of the resonance frequency of a metamaterial consisting of meta-atoms. The modulation can be achieved in various ways, including modulating the permittivity ϵr or permeability μr of the material from which the meta-atoms are made, the size of the meta-atoms R, or the metamaterial periodicity d.
